Predicting pneumothorax after lung biopsy from pre-operative imaging using a deep convolutional neural network

Abstract: Background: Pneumothorax remains one of the most common complications after computed tomography (CT)-guided lung biopsies. Radiographic features including bullae and nodule size are possible markers for post-biopsy pneumothorax. We determine whether a convolutional neural network (CNN) can accurately predict a pneumothorax after lung biopsy based on pre-operative imaging alone.
